U.S. Legal Support was founded in 1996 based on a single, somewhat audacious goal: become the first nationwide, all-inclusive litigation support company. Over two decades later, we have over 1,000 employees, a network of nearly 5,000 independent court reporting professionals and can provide on-demand access to more than 12,000 offices in over 2,700 cities across the country. We cover more than 350,000 depositions each year and retrieve more than 400,000 records. To date, we’ve acquired over 25 companies — 15 in a 3-year period alone. Executive Bio

As the Chief Information Officer of U.S. Legal Support, Lee Wielenga oversees the performance, management, scalability, security and cost of all information technology and systems in support of rapid growth and improved customer satisfaction. These priorities, combined with a strong culture of innovation, lay the groundwork for future success.

A proven technology executive with expertise in leading global technology groups, Lee believes that when applied strategically, technology can be a strong enabler for business success and a powerful differentiator in any market segment. His tenure within the information technology domain includes experience as a Developer, Architect, Manager, and Chief Information Officer supporting business clients in Asia, Europe and North America. Prior to joining U.S. Legal Support, Lee held senior positions at Oracle, Chase, Ernst & Young and Invesco leading global application development, infrastructure and support teams. Most recently, Lee was the Chief Information Officer for Virtus Partners, a financial services firm that was later acquired by Fidelity Information Services (FIS).

There are five core values that Lee brings into every aspect of his daily role as Chief Information Officer: accountability, a sense of urgency, transparency, collaboration and empowerment. He strives to ensure that his teams incorporate these values into their interactions with internal stakeholders, external stakeholders and each other.
